Eligibility Criteria for Ph.D. in Physics at Mangalore University
Prospective candidates must fulfill the following eligibility standards:
- A Master's degree (M.Sc.) in Physics or a related discipline with a minimum of 55% aggregate (or equivalent CGPA).
- For candidates holding a B.E./B.Tech. in Engineering Physics, a minimum of 60% aggregate is required.
- Candidates who have cleared the National Eligibility Test (NET) or GATE in Physics are exempted from the entrance examination.
- English language proficiency is essential; a minimum TOEFL/IELTS score is not mandatory for Indian nationals but may be required for overseas applicants.

Entrance Exam for Ph.D. in Physics at Mangalore University
The university conducts its own entrance test, known as the Mangalore University Ph.D. Entrance Examination (MUPEE). The exam assesses:
- Core concepts in Classical Mechanics, Electromagnetism, Quantum Mechanics, and Statistical Physics.
- Analytical reasoning and problem?solving abilities.
- Research aptitude through a short essay on a chosen physics topic.
Qualified NET/GATE candidates receive direct admission without appearing for MUPEE. The exam is typically scheduled in the months of June and December.
Fee Structure for Ph.D. in Physics at Mangalore University
The fee structure is designed to be affordable while covering essential academic services. The table below outlines the latest cost components (as of 2026):
| Category | Fee (INR) | Remarks |
|---|---|---|
| Application & Registration | 2,500 | One?time non?refundable charge |
| Annual Tuition & Laboratory Fees | 12,000 | Payable at the start of each academic year |
| Thesis Submission & Evaluation | 4,000 | One?time fee incurred at the final stage |
| Library & Digital Resources | 1,500 | Inclusive of all e?journals and databases |
| Total Approximate Cost (3?Year Program) | 45,500 | Excluding scholarships and stipends |

Admission Process for Ph.D. in Physics at Mangalore University
- Online Application: Complete the portal registration, upload academic transcripts, and pay the application fee.
- Submission of Research Proposal: A concise 2?page proposal outlining your intended research area must be uploaded.
- Entrance Examination / NET/GATE Verification: Appear for MUPEE or submit NET/GATE scorecards.
- Personal Interview: Shortlisted candidates are invited for an interview with the Physics Department faculty.
- Final Admission Letter: Upon successful evaluation, an official offer letter is issued.
- Enrollment & Orientation: Register for courses, attend the induction program, and begin your research.

Mangalore University Ph.D. Syllabus for Physics
The structured syllabus ensures a solid foundation before advancing to independent research:
- Core Coursework (Year 1): Advanced Classical Mechanics, Quantum Theory, Statistical Physics, Electrodynamics, and Computational Methods.
- Methodology Workshops: Scientific writing, data analysis, and ethics in research.
- Laboratory Rotation: Hands?on training in experimental setups and simulation environments.
- Proposal Defense: Presentation and evaluation of the detailed research plan.
- Thesis Research (Years 2?3): Original investigation, periodic progress reports, and final defense.
